I’ve been there before too. Make sure you’re taking care of yourself. Things that helped me: I stopped drinking during the week (only Friday night), I exercised a bit (sometimes just a walk), meditated (I did 5 min in the morning to start) ate well (I avoided sugar and processed food). It took a few weeks but my internal positivity came back and so did good interviews.
